The figure provided in in the introduction above shows adenine being deaminated to form the noncanonical nucleotide inosine. Noncanonical base pairings between TRNA and MRNA occur frequently and helped lead to the wobble hypothesis concerning the relaxed base pairing rule for the third position of an MRNA codon. With respect to adenine and inosine shown in the figure, which of the following is false?
